Superior Material Properties and Construction Excellence

Advanced Multi-Layer Engineering Technology

The foundation of exceptional birch veneer commercial plywood lies in its sophisticated multi-layer construction methodology. Professional manufacturers employ an 11-ply cross-bonded core system that delivers 30% stronger screw grip compared to standard plywood alternatives. This engineering approach involves alternating grain directions across multiple birch veneer layers, creating a panel that resists warping, splitting, and dimensional instability under varying environmental conditions. The cross-laminated structure distributes stress loads evenly throughout the panel, making birch veneer commercial plywood ideal for structural applications where reliability is paramount. Each veneer layer is precisely calibrated to 0.5mm tolerance using laser-guided technology, ensuring consistent thickness and superior surface quality. This meticulous attention to detail results in panels that maintain their dimensional stability even in challenging environments, from humidity-controlled workshops to coastal marine installations where moisture resistance is critical.

Technical Specifications and Performance Standards

Modern birch veneer commercial plywood manufacturing achieves remarkable technical precision with thickness ranges from 3mm to 30mm, maintaining ±0.2mm tolerance across all dimensions. Standard sheet sizes include 1220x2440mm and 1525x3050mm configurations, with custom sizing available for specialized applications. The core material consists of 100% Baltic birch cross-laminated construction, delivering exceptional structural integrity and screw-holding power that exceeds industry standards. Surface finishes range from 120 to 180 grit sanded preparations, with pre-laminated options available for immediate application. Density specifications typically range from 520 to 580 kg/m³, providing optimal balance between strength and workability. Moisture content is carefully controlled between 8% and 18%, ensuring dimensional stability across varying environmental conditions. The birch veneer commercial plywood achieves 72-hour boil resistance certification, making it suitable for demanding applications including marine environments and high-humidity installations. These technical achievements position the material as a premium solution for professional applications where performance reliability cannot be compromised.

Specialized Applications Across Commercial Industries

Furniture Manufacturing and Cabinetry Excellence

The furniture manufacturing industry has embraced birch veneer commercial plywood as the material of choice for premium cabinetry, built-in storage solutions, and architectural millwork. The material's exceptional dimensional stability allows for precision CNC routing and complex joinery techniques that would be challenging with lesser materials. Professional furniture makers appreciate the consistent grain patterns and natural color variations that enhance finished product aesthetics without requiring extensive staining or finishing processes. Cabinet manufacturers particularly value the material's superior screw-holding capacity, which ensures strong, durable joints in face-frame construction and adjustable shelf installations. The smooth, defect-free surface of quality birch veneer commercial plywood accepts both traditional wood finishes and modern laminate applications with equal success. Custom pre-laminated finishes including matte, gloss, and textured options are available to meet specific design requirements without additional processing time. The material's workability characteristics allow for intricate edge profiles, dadoes, and rabbets that maintain clean, professional appearance throughout the manufacturing process.

Marine and Exterior Applications

Marine construction professionals have long recognized birch veneer commercial plywood as an exceptional material for boat building and coastal installations where moisture resistance is critical. The material achieves BS 1088 marine certification standards, indicating superior water resistance and fungal resistance properties essential for marine environments. Professional shipbuilders utilize specially treated panels with fungal-resistant cores and carefully controlled 12% maximum moisture content for optimal performance in coastal installations. The cross-laminated construction provides excellent strength characteristics for hull planking, bulkheads, and interior joinery applications where weight considerations are important. Advanced adhesive systems including E0-certified formulations meet strict EU and US formaldehyde emission limits while maintaining exceptional bond strength under challenging conditions. Marine-grade birch veneer commercial plywood undergoes rigorous testing including accelerated weathering and salt spray exposure to ensure long-term performance reliability. The material's natural resistance to splitting and checking makes it particularly suitable for applications involving mechanical fasteners and hardware attachments common in marine construction projects.
